Ancient /Quarry and Nature Preserve. Walking along the nature trails, you will see the remains of ancient quarry pits. The flint mined here by Native Americans is considered jewelry grade. Whatever you call it, Flint Ridge is an amazing and beautiful place. Over 2000 years ago, people from the Hopewell Culture discovered Flint Ridge flint just beneath the ground. This flint revolutionized the way they Hopewell people lived. They learned to quarry it, shape it, and trade it. If they had spear points and arrowheads, they could hunt the plentiful game and had food, shelter, clothes, and weapons. Flint Ridge was a busy place for thousands of years and played an important role in the lives of the Mound Builders.The onsite museum offers education, history and souvenirs.
